Food & Drink

OPA! Get ready to devour the 9 best Greek restaurants in Philly

Philadelphia is a city known for its diverse food scene, and Greek cuisine is no exception. With its rich history and flavorful dishes, Greek food has become a staple in the city's culinary landscape.

From traditional gyros to fresh seafood, there are plenty of options for those seeking a taste of Greece.

Whether you're a longtime fan of Greek cuisine or a newcomer to the flavors, there are several top-rated restaurants in Philadelphia that are worth checking out.

These restaurants offer a range of authentic Greek dishes that are sure to satisfy any appetite. From casual spots to upscale dining experiences, there's something for everyone.

In this blog post, we'll explore some of the best Greek restaurants in Philadelphia. From classic dishes to modern twists, we'll take a closer look at what makes each restaurant stand out.

So whether you're in the mood for a quick bite or a full dining experience, these restaurants are sure to deliver. Get ready to indulge in some of the best Greek cuisine that Philadelphia has to offer.

1. Zorba's Tavern

Zorba's Tavern
2230 Fairmount Ave, Philadelphia, PA 19130 (Google Maps)

Zorba's Tavern is a traditional Greek restaurant that serves authentic cuisine at reasonable prices.

The staff is professional and helpful, and the food is consistently wonderful. The Villagers salad has fresh tomatoes and cucumbers, while the Gyro dinner meal is delicious.

The appetizer portion of the Tzatziki dish is a must-try, and the baklava is divine.

The restaurant also offers outdoor seating and BYOB, making it a great spot for a date or dinner with friends. If you're in the mood for Greek food, Zorba's Tavern is definitely worth a visit.

2. Estia Restaurant

Estia Restaurant
1405-07 Locust St, Philadelphia, PA 19102 (Google Maps)

Estia Restaurant is a stylish and sophisticated Greek eatery that serves up delicious traditional dishes.

Specializing in whole fish flown in from the Mediterranean, the menu also offers vegetarian and meat options.

The cozy Mediterranean setting and friendly service create a welcoming atmosphere. The staff is knowledgeable about the menu and offers great suggestions.

The cocktails are tasty and the desserts are a must-try. Estia Restaurant is perfect for a special occasion or a romantic night out.

3. Bitar's

947 Federal St, Philadelphia, PA 19147 (Google Maps)

Bitar's is a cozy Greek restaurant that offers delicious, authentic Mediterranean cuisine. They have a small dining area, but most customers opt for takeout.

The menu includes classic dishes like falafel, hummus, and stuffed grape leaves, as well as creative sandwiches and platters.

The owners are friendly and take pride in their business, which also includes a small grocery store with Mediterranean ingredients.

The food is consistently great and reasonably priced. Bitar's is a must-try for those looking for delicious Greek cuisine in the city.

4. Greek From Greece

Greek From Greece
107 N 33rd St, Philadelphia, PA 19104 (Google Maps)

Greek From Greece is a Greek restaurant and cafe that offers fresh and healthy food options at an affordable price.

The menu features a variety of dishes, including vegan options, and the portions are large. The staff is friendly and welcoming, and the interior of the building is nicely decorated.

The coffee and baked goods are delicious, and the Greek pastries are a must-try. It's a great spot for studying or meeting with friends, and the atmosphere is cozy and inviting.

If you're looking for authentic Greek flavors, Greek From Greece is definitely worth a visit.

5. Kostas Bar Restaurant

Kostas Bar Restaurant
15 W Girard Ave, Philadelphia, PA 19123 (Google Maps)

Kostas Bar Restaurant is a casual Greek restaurant and bar with a contemporary vibe.

The restaurant features multiple pool tables and a spacious outdoor patio.

The food is authentic and delicious, with generous portions and affordable prices. The staff is friendly and attentive, making for a great dining experience.

Highly recommended for those looking for a fun night out with great food and drinks.

6. Yiro Yiro

Yiro Yiro
125 S 40th St, Philadelphia, PA 19104 (Google Maps)

Yiro Yiro is a Greek restaurant that serves delicious food with fast and friendly service. The portions are decent, and the presentation is fresh and clean.

The chicken skewers, hummus, spinach pie, french fries, and villager salad are highly recommended. The meat is of high quality, and the pita is fresh and soft. The tzatziki sauce is thick and flavorful.

The employees always wear masks, and the restaurant is very clean. The gyros are made to order with amazing sauces and meat. Although the food is pretty good, some items can be a little dry and bland.

The prices are a little expensive, but worth it for the quality of food. Yiro Yiro is definitely worth a visit for anyone craving Greek food.

7. Zesty's

4382 Main St, Philadelphia, PA 19127 (Google Maps)

Zesty's is a Mediterranean restaurant that serves traditional Greek-Italian cuisine. The restaurant has a casual setting with a bar and outdoor patio.

Zesty's is known for its high-quality, authentic food and friendly, professional staff. They serve large portions of delicious food at great prices.

The owner personally greets guests, and the atmosphere is welcoming and enjoyable. Zesty's is a great spot for families and couples alike.

They also offer live music on weekends. If you're in the mood for Mediterranean fare, Zesty's is definitely worth a visit.

8. Olympia Gyro

Olympia Gyro
51 N 12th St, Philadelphia, PA 19107 (Google Maps)

Olympia Gyro is a Greek counter-serve restaurant that serves up delicious gyros and souvlaki.

The food is simple and unfussy, but it's the perfect representation of Greek street food. The staff is friendly and welcoming, making it a great spot for a quick and delicious meal.

The chicken gyro sandwich with tzatziki sauce is a must-try and the homemade baklava is the perfect finish to any meal.

Olympia Gyro is a great option for anyone looking for authentic Greek cuisine.

9. Moustaki Authentic Gyros

Moustaki Authentic Gyros
161 N 21st St, Philadelphia, PA 19103 (Google Maps)

Moustaki Authentic Gyros is a fantastic Greek restaurant that serves up some seriously delicious food. The staff are friendly and helpful, and the atmosphere is relaxed and welcoming.

The menu features a range of platters, pitas, and small plates, all of which are made using fresh ingredients and cooked to perfection.

Whether you're in the mood for a hearty gyro, a tasty souvlaki, or some crispy falafel, you won't be disappointed by the food at Moustaki Authentic Gyros.

So if you're looking for a great Greek restaurant to try out, be sure to check out Moustaki Authentic Gyros!